Population density: Cambodia vs Poland compared

Updated on by Georank team

Cambodia has a population density of 265 people per square mile compared to 303 people in Poland. Cambodia has 110,475 sq ft of land per person vs 92,061 sq ft in Poland. Cambodia and Poland rank 92nd and 80th by population density, respectively.

Population density is calculated as the ratio of population to land area. Cambodia has 0.22% of the world's population and 0.12% of all countries' land area, compared to 0.45% of the population and 0.21% of the land area for Poland, making the population density in Cambodia 12.5% lower than in Poland.

From 2006 to 2026, population density in Cambodia increased by 32.4%, compared to a 6.1% decline in Poland.

In 2006, Cambodia ranked 96th by population density and is 92nd now. Poland was 64th in 2006 and ranks 80th out of 197 currently.
